Sulfonamides sulfa drugs are drugs that are derived from sulfanilamide, a sulfur -containing chemical. Most sulfonamides are antibiotics , but some are prescribed for treating ulcerative colitis. Sulfa had a central role in preventing wound infections during the war.
American soldiers were issued a first-aid kit containing sulfa pills and powder and were told to sprinkle it on any open wound.
The sulfanilamide compound is more active in the protonated form. Sulfa is found in a variety of medications, including antibiotics and nonantibiotic drugs. Sulfa -containing drugs include: sulfonamide antibiotics , including sulfamethoxazole-trimethoprim Bactrim, Septra and erythromycin-sulfisoxazole Eryzole, Pediazole.

Sulfisoxazole is a sulfonamide antibiotic. The sulfonamides are synthetic bacteriostatic antibiotics with a wide spectrum against most gram-positive and many gram-negative organisms. How does Sulfisoxazole work? What is Gantrisin used for?
